The official Pekoe Trail is a 300-kilometre route divided into 22 stages through Sri Lanka's tea country. Ceylon Folk currently provides an overall Pekoe Trail guide and 2 detailed stage pages; Horton Plains is documented here as a separate national-park trail. Check the exact stage or park route, current weather, access, tickets or permits, and official trail guidance rather than applying one season or rule to every walk.
